TradeStation Securities announces API integration with Trade Ideas
TradeStation Securities, Inc, a self-clearing online brokerage firm for trading stocks, options, futures, and futures options, announced its API integration with Trade Ideas, a real-time market intelligence platform.
The new integration helps empower traders to identify, analyze, and execute equities trades all in one place.
Trade Ideas’ proprietary technology monitors every stock and ETF tick and compares price movement to historical patterns. By linking directly to TradeStation’s execution infrastructure, this streamlined workflow reduces the steps required to move from market analysis to order placement for active equities traders.

The integration expands TradeStation’s ecosystem of professional-grade third-party platforms, while providing Trade Ideas users with direct access to a self-clearing brokerage with commission-free equities trading.
